Step-by-step explanation:
To determine the number of days Ella can afford to rent while staying within her budget, we need to set up an inequality.
Let x be the number of days Ella can rent the car.
The cost of renting the car for x days is 63.25x dollars.
Since Ella also plans to drive 50 miles, she will be charged an additional 0.07 * 50 = 3.5 dollars for the mileage.
Therefore, the total cost of renting the car for x days with the mileage charge is 63.25x + 3.5 dollars.
Ella wants to spend at most 130 dollars, so we can set up the inequality:
63.25x + 3.5 ≤ 130
Solving this inequality will give us the maximum number of days Ella can afford to rent the car.
